Êþº¾-•org/xmldb/lib/FileUtiljava/lang/ObjectfsIsIgnoreCaseZfsNormalizesPosixSeparatorrandomLjava/util/Random;()VCode java/io/File A(Ljava/lang/String;)V  aequals(Ljava/lang/Object;)Z    /getPath()Ljava/lang/String;  ! separatorLjava/lang/String; #$ %java/lang/String'endsWith(Ljava/lang/String;)Z )* (+  -java/util/Random/java/lang/System1currentTimeMillis()J 34 25(J)V 7 08  :Ze  >lidelete Exceptionsjava/io/IOExceptionD()Z BF G toIOException,(Ljava/lang/Throwable;)Ljava/io/IOException; IJ Kjava/lang/ThrowableMxZe deleteOnExit(Ljava/io/File;)Vorg/xmldb/lib/java/JavaSystem2T RS UVliexists ZF ['(Ljava/lang/String;ZLjava/lang/Class;)Zlength()I ^_ (`java/lang/Classb getResource"(Ljava/lang/String;)Ljava/net/URL; de cf Z* hxZelrenameOverwrite'(Ljava/lang/String;Ljava/lang/String;)V B prenameTo(Ljava/io/File;)Z rs tixZ getMessage y Nz E absolutePath&(Ljava/lang/String;)Ljava/lang/String;getAbsolutePath  €e canonicalFile(Ljava/io/File;)Ljava/io/File;getCanonicalPath … †"(Ljava/lang/String;)Ljava/io/File; canonicalPath"(Ljava/io/File;)Ljava/lang/String;canonicalOrAbsolutePath ‰~ Œ }~ Žjava/lang/Exceptionl SourceFile FileUtil.java!   G;»Y·»Y·¶³»Y·¶"²&¶,³.»0Y¸6·9³;±  *·?± BCE *»Y*·¶HW§ L+¸L¿±N RS *¸W± Z*  »Y*·¶\¬ Z]CE 2&*Æ *¶aš¬™,*¶gƧ §*¸i¬ noCE ?+*¸i™&+¸q»Y*·M,»Y+·¶uW§ M,¸L¿±$$NIJ $*ÁE™*ÀE°»EY*¶{·|° }~  »Y*·¶° ƒ„CE  »Y*¶‡·° ƒˆCE »Y»Y*·¶‡·° ‰ŠCE *¶‡° ‰~CE  »Y*·¶‡° ‹~  *¸°L*¸°‘“”